How all starts
Lothar Walther, the founder of the Lothar Walther Gun Barrel Company, started his own factory in Zella-Mehlis (Germany) on July 1, 1925.
At this time, the towns of Zella-Mehlis and Suhl were the joint centres of the German target shooting an hunting weapons industry. 
His knowledge, combined with the experience gained over many years of weapon manufacture, provided him with especial expertise in the production of button-rifled barrels.
Lothar Walther was the youngest son of Carl Walther, the founder of the world-famous gun factory, where the renowned Walther pistol was developed and produced.
After the second World War, the company transferred its activities to Koenigsbronn in the southern part of Western Germany, where it remains to the present.
1935
As a member of the German National Pistol Team, Lothar Walther won many German Championships and the bronze medal at the 1939 World Championships. Competing at the highest levels in international target shooting gave him an intimate knowledge of the requirements of shooters.
Today
Equipped with the latest technical machinery, Lothar Walther currently manufactures button-rifled barrels from special gun steel and stainless steel, in more than 200 different calibres for target shooting, hunting, muzzle-loading and air guns.
These barrels are made for the whole spectrum of shooting, encompassing shooters with modest requirements right through to those who wish to compete at the highest international level.
The production programme also includes:
  • barrel inserts for both hunting and practising with pistols, revolvers, rifles and shotguns,
  • combined spirit-level foresights,
  • cartridge adapters, snapcaps
  • Adapters for shotguns
  • inspection lamps to examine gun barrels

Up to 1996 the son of the founder, master toolmaker Klaus Walther managed the company Lothar Walther. From 1997 on his sons Dr.-Ing. Frank Walther and master craftsman of mechanical engineering Gerd Walther took over the managements of the company Lothar Walther Feinwerkzeugbau GmbH. Both gained broad engineering experience and technical knowledge by working for different companies in Germany and abroad.
